目的 探讨125I放射性粒子食管支架置入治疗食管癌的护理.方法 对21例晚期食管癌患者实施125I放射性粒子食管支架置入.术前、术中、术后给予护理干预,记录与治疗相关并发症的发生及护理情况,对护理效果进行总结分析.结果 21例食管癌患者顺利置入125I放射性粒子食管支架,术后患者吞咽梗阻症状得到有效缓解,进食情况明显改善.支架置入4h后,在护理人员的指导下进流食,吞咽顺畅,其中4例感胸痛,2例有少量出血,2例有异物感.结论 125I放射性粒子食管支架置入治疗食管癌是一项新的技术,术前、术中、术后等环节的正确护理,能有效降低相关并发症的发生.  相似文献

老年食管癌的金属支架姑息性治疗   总被引:12,自引:1,他引:11  
目的 评价带膜食管支架在老年食管癌患者姑息治疗中的疗效。方法 32例带膜食管支架均在X线电视监视下置入,置入支架前不同球囊扩张狭窄段,直接将置入器沿导丝插送病变段并释放支架。结果 32例均一次置入支架成功,成功率100%。支架置入后所有患者吞咽困难症均改善。无与支架置入术有关的严重并发症发生。平均生存期6.5个月。结论应用带膜食管支架对老年食管癌患者进行姑息性治疗,能有效地缓解食管梗阻症状,改善患  相似文献

食管支架置入术是治疗食管良恶性狭窄的一种新的介入治疗技术。目前食管支架的置入技术有X线监视下和内镜下置入两种方法。放射治疗(简称:放疗)是中、晚期食管癌主要姑息治疗手段,在实际放疗工作中,部分患者常因癌肿梗阻无法进食而造成全身营养不良,以及放疗过程中发生的各种并发症而终止放疗。我院自2000年5月至2004年5月对32例失去或拒绝手术治疗的中晚期食管癌患者行X线下金属支架置入术,然后随机选择16例患者带架放疗,重点比较单纯支架治疗和联合放疗患者的临床症状缓解率、生存率及并发症发生率。现报道如下。  相似文献

7.
目的 观察光动力疗法联合支架置入姑息性治疗恶性腔道梗阻的疗效及其并发症.方法 26例腔道梗阻,失去手术机会或拒绝手术的中晚期癌症患者,包括15例食管癌、5例支气管癌,6例胆总管癌,行光动力疗法加支架置入姑息性解除腔道梗阻治疗.术后跟踪随访半年,观察疗效、并发症、KPS,定期内镜检查腔道通畅状况.结果 26例患者,术后腔道梗阻明显缓解,仅1例食管患者发生支架移位,1例胆总管癌患者发生再次梗阻,KPS评分从平均31.0分提高至42.4分,并发症经相应处理后均症状消失.结论 光动力疗法联合支架置入姑息性治疗能有效缓解癌性腔道梗阻症状,并发症少,能明显改善腔道梗阻患者的生存质量.  相似文献

125I粒子食管支架治疗食管癌临床应用的研究进展   总被引:1,自引:1,他引:0  
食管癌是常几尢的恶性肿瘤,大部分患者确诊时已属晚期,失去外科手术机会。食管支架近年来被广泛应用于食管癌造成的食管狭窄的治疗,临床应用表明食管支架可以有效地解决患者的吞咽困难,但普通支架对肿瘤本身无任何治疗作用。^125I粒子食管支架的出现则弥补了这一不足,其在扩张食管的同时对肿瘤进行近距离的放射治疗,从而达到解决患者吞咽困难和抑制食管肿瘤的双重目的。现对^125I粒子食管支架的研究进展及临床应用作一综述。  相似文献

食管支架选择应用的临床探讨   总被引:26,自引:9,他引:17  
目的:探讨合理选用食管金属内支架置入治疗晚期食管癌性狭窄引起的吞咽困难。方法:对72例晚期食管癌置入食管金属内支架。结果:吞咽困难完全清除或明显缓解,食管-气管瘘或纵隔瘘完全封闭。结论:合理选择食管内支架可减少并发症的发生,是解决晚期食管癌患者进食的有效方法。  相似文献

Purpose: To study the role of self-expandable metallic stents in malignant esophageal strictures in terms of patency, improved dysphagia score, and possible associated complications.

Material and Methods: Twenty-two patients with inoperable carcinoma of the esophagus underwent stent placement. Four different varieties of covered stents were used. Stenting was performed under fluoroscopic guidance and local pharyngeal anesthesia. During follow-up, patients were examined clinically and radiologically to assess the effectiveness of stents in relieving dysphagia, to check the stent position, patency, and possible complications.

Results: Fluoroscopic placement of the stent was successful and well tolerated in all patients without any serious complications. Accurate stent placement was possible in 95% of cases. The mean dysphagia score prior to stenting was 3.5 and poststent 1.2, with an improvement of 2.3 degrees. In two patients with associated fistulas, complete closure was seen after stent insertion. There was poor stent expansion in three patients. Significant tumor overgrowth occurred in two patients, and a second overlapping stent was deployed in one case. Three patients developed food impaction, which needed endoscopic removal of impacted food in two cases.

Conclusion: Fluoroscopic placement of self-expandable metallic stents is a safe and effective method of palliating severe dysphagia and fistulas in patients with inoperable esophageal carcinoma. However, complications such as tumor overgrowth and food impaction may require reintervention after stent placement.  相似文献

A 92-year-old man with dysphagia secondary to squamous cell carcinoma of the esophagus was palliated repeatedly with endoscopic laser therapy and insertion of esophageal stents. During the treatment period of 32 months, the patient could be fed perorally while ingrowth of tumor, development of new stenoses at the edges of the stents, and breakage of one stent were encountered. A tracheoesophageal fistula developed at the upper edge of the first stent. The patient died from aspiration pneumonia. At autopsy, no cancer cells were found in the esophagus. Combined endoscopic laser treatment and stent therapy may keep a patient free from dysphagia during a long period of time and also may result in the complete disappearance of tumor growth in the esophagus.  相似文献

PURPOSE: To assess the clinical effectiveness of temporary metallic stent placement with concurrent radiation therapy in patients with esophageal carcinoma by comparing it with permanent stent placement with concurrent radiation therapy. MATERIALS AND METHODS: Covered retrievable expandable nitinol stents were placed in 47 patients with esophageal carcinoma 1 week before starting radiation therapy; the stents were electively removed 4 weeks after placement in 24 patients (group A), while not electively removed in the other 23 patients (group B). In cases of complications, the stents were also removed from patients in groups A and B. The dysphagia score, complications (severe pain, granulation tissue formation, stent migration, esophagorespiratory fistula, and hematemesis), tumor overgrowth/regrowth, reintervention rates, and dysphagia-progression-free and overall survival rates were compared in the two groups. RESULTS: Stent placement or removal was technically successful and well tolerated in all patients. The dysphagia score was significantly improved in both groups after stent placement (P < .01). Each of the stent-related complications was less in group A than in group B but there was no significant difference. However, the total number of patients with one or more than one complications and who needed related reinterventions was significantly less in group A than in group B (P = .042 and .030, respectively). Tumor overgrowth/regrowth and the total number of patients who required related reinterventions was not significantly different (P = 1.00 and .517, respectively). Dysphagia-progression-free and overall survival rates were significantly longer in group A than in group B (P = .005 and .001, respectively). CONCLUSION: Temporary placement of a covered retrievable expandable metallic stent with concurrent radiation therapy for patients with esophageal carcinoma is beneficial for reducing complications and related reinterventions and for increasing resultant survival rates compared with permanent esophageal stent placement.  相似文献

食管内支架置入后的随访研究   总被引:84,自引:5,他引:79  
目的食管狭窄置入金属支架后长期随访,观察其疗效和并发症。方法43例食管狭窄放置了金属支架患者有较完整的随访资料。良性狭窄14例,恶性狭窄29例。置入Ultreflex支架32例,GianturcoZ型带膜支架4例,国产网状支架6例,Walstent支架1例。门诊随访行食管造影和内窥镜检查27例,电话或信访16例。结果1~32个月随访观察,无支架移位。24例死亡,术后生存时间17天至28个月,平均6.8个月。死亡原因:肿瘤广泛转移19例,肺部感染2例,其他原因引起死亡3例。发生再狭窄16例,为支架内或两端发生狭窄。肿瘤组织生长造成的狭窄4例,12例为食管腔内组织过度增生,这类狭窄全部发生在置入支架后4~5个月。支架内狭窄5例,支架两端狭窄11例,其中10例为支架上端狭窄。12例行再次球囊扩张或支架置入。结论肿瘤的生长,特别是粘膜和纤维组织增生是引起再狭窄的主要原因,支架上端狭窄更容易发生吞咽困难。由于再狭窄的发生率较高,对于良性食管狭窄的支架成型术应严格选择病例。  相似文献

BACKGROUND: Single-dose brachytherapy is a commonly used palliative treatment modality for esophageal carcinoma, however, a considerable number of patients need additional treatment for persistent or recurrent dysphagia. Our aim was to establish predictors of an unfavorable outcome after single-dose brachytherapy. METHODS AND MATERIALS: Between December 1999 and July 2002, 95 patients with dysphagia from inoperable esophageal carcinoma were treated with single-dose (12 Gy) brachytherapy. Patients were followed-up prospectively by monthly home visits by a specialized research nurse. We investigated the patient and tumor characteristics that influence the risk of persistent dysphagia (continuing dysphagia within 4 weeks after treatment necessitating a second treatment) or recurrent dysphagia (occurring more than 4 weeks after treatment) after single-dose brachytherapy, using logistic and Cox regressions. RESULTS: At 4 weeks after brachytherapy, the dysphagia score was improved in 62/84 (74%) patients. Major complications occurred in 11/95 (12%) patients. In total, 42/95 (44%) patients were treated for persistent (n = 18) and/or recurrent dysphagia (n = 28). Persistent dysphagia (n = 18) was caused by persisting obstructing tumor confirmed at endoscopy, and these patients were treated with stent placement. Patients needing dilation before treatment had a higher risk of persistent dysphagia (odds ratio = 4.1; 95% CI 1.3-12). There was a trend toward a higher risk of persistent dysphagia for patients previously treated with chemotherapy (odds ratio = 3.2; 95% CI 0.81-12). In total, 34 events of recurrent dysphagia occurred in 28 patients, caused by obstructing tumor regrowth (n = 26), food bolus obstruction (n = 5), or other reasons (n = 3). None of the investigated patient and tumor characteristics had a significant association with the risk of developing recurrent dysphagia. Of all patients needing additional treatment (42/95), those who needed dilation before treatment had a higher risk of persistent and/or recurrent dysphagia (hazard ratio = 2.1; 95% CI 1.1-4.1). CONCLUSIONS: Patients with stenotic esophageal tumors that cannot be bypassed or who previously underwent chemotherapy are poor candidates for single-dose brachytherapy. For these patients, a higher and/or fractionated dose of brachytherapy or alternative palliative treatment modalities should be considered.  相似文献

Esophageal balloon dilation and expandable stent placement are safe, minimally invasive, effective treatments for esophageal strictures and fistulas. These procedures have brought the management of dysphagia due to esophageal strictures into the field of interventional radiology. Esophageal dilation is usually indicated for benign stenoses and is technically successful in more than 90% of cases. Most patients with esophageal carcinoma are not candidates for resection; thus, the main focus of treatment is palliation of malignant dysphagia and esophagorespiratory fistulas. Esophageal stent placement, which is approved only for malignant strictures, is one of the main therapeutic options in affected patients and relieves dysphagia in approximately 90% of cases. Dedicated commercially available devices continue to evolve, each with its own advantages and limitations. Stent placement is subject to technical pitfalls, and adverse events occur following esophageal procedures in a minority of cases. Although chest pain is common and self-limited, reflux esophagitis, stent migration, tracheal compression, and esophageal perforation and obstruction require specific interventions. In many cases, these complications can be recognized and treated by the interventional radiologist with minimally invasive techniques. Copyright RSNA, 2003.  相似文献

The purpose of this study was to determine the efficacy of the uncovered coil stents in patients with malignant dysphagia. Coiled spring-shaped uncovered self-expanding metallic Esophacoil stents (Instent, Eden Prairie, Minnesota) were placed in 11 patients (9 men and 2 women; age range 38–77 years, mean age 60.5 years) with malignant esophageal strictures and dysphagia, under fluoroscopic guidance. Dysphagia was graded on a scale of 0 to 4 (0 = no dysphagia; 1 = dysphagia to normal solids; 2 = dysphagia to soft solids; 3 = dysphagia to solids and liquids; 4 = complete dysphagia, inability to swallow saliva). Two patients had received radiation therapy, 4 had had chemotherapy, and 5 had had a combination of both radiation and chemotherapy before stent palliation. Control clinical examinations and endoscopic or barium swallow studies were performed every 4 weeks until the patient died. The stents were well tolerated by all patients and were effective in 9 of 11 patients with malignant dysphagia. Complications of the procedure included incomplete opening of the stent in 1 case, migration in 1 case, transient pain in 8 cases, reflux in 3 cases and minor gastrointestinal bleeding in 2 cases. Stent migration in 1 case resulted in surgical intervention and incomplete opening of the stent allowed only partial improvement of dysphagia in 1 case. The quality of life significantly improved in all other patients. Mean survival time of the patients was 73 days (range 34–125 days) and no significant tumor ingrowth was detected during the follow-up period. Insertion of an Esophacoil has a good palliative effect on dysphagia in patients with malignant esophageal strictures with few complications. Although the stent is uncovered, tumor ingrowth and overgrowth were not observed in our study, possibly because of previous treatments. A covered expandable esophageal metallic stent was placed to treat a corrosive esophageal stricture that was refractory to repeated balloon dilations. The stent was removed 8 years after placement due to severe dysphagia. The stented esophageal area has since maintained long-term patency for 2 years. These results suggest the feasibility of removal of a metallic stent after long-term stent placement.  相似文献
